Operations

API Additions or Changes

The following table provides information on new/modified APIs:

Table 1. API Additions or Changes

New/Modified APIs

Release Introduced/

Modified

Applicable Product(s)

DRA APIs and statistics are available under DRA Central page:

  • DRA APIs: https://<Master-IP>/central/

    dra/#!/dra/docs/api

  • DRA Statistics: https://<Master-IP>/central/

    dra/#!/dra/docs/stats

21.1.0

vDRA

MIB Additions or Changes

No changes were introduced in this release.

SNMP Alarm Additions or Changes

The following table provides information on new alarms added in 21.1.0 release:

Table 2. Alarm Additions

New Alarms

Release Introduced

Applicable Product(s)

CRD_CACHE_LOAD_ERROR

21.1.0

vDRA


Note

This alarms mentioned in Table 1 have not been validated for all customer deployment scenarios. Please contact your Sales Account team for support.


For more information, see the following sections:

  • Application Notifications table in the CPS vDRA SNMP and Alarms Guide

  • Sample Alert Rules table in the CPS vDRA SNMP and Alarms Guide

Statistics/KPI Additions or Changes


Note

This statistics mentioned in Table 1 have not been validated for all customer deployment scenarios. Please contact your Sales Account team for support.


The following tables provide information on new statistics:

Table 3. Statistics Additions

Statistics Name

Description

Applicable Product(s)

diameter_message_route_total

The number of messages classified based on a message class and route type.

The following labels are supported for the metric:

  • message_type

  • route_type – selected route type

  • route_info – selected route information

vDRA

diameter_message_timeout_total

The total number of request timeouts, classified based on message class.

vDRA

processed_control_messages_

duration

Duration to process the control messages.

Labels: System ID, Instance ID, Message Type

Logger level: debug

vDRA

control_plane_local_

publish_queue_drops

The total number of messages dropped at local publisher queue.

Labels: System ID, Instance ID

Logger level: debug

vDRA

control_plane_remote_

peer_policy_accepts

The total number of global control plane messages republished from remote systems.

Labels: System ID, Application ID

vDRA

control_plane_remote_

peer_policy_drops

The total number of global control plane messages dropped from remoter peers other than Rx.

Labels: System ID, Application ID

vDRA

topology_peer_expirations_total

The total number of peers expired in each topology.

Labels: System ID, Peer FQDN, Peer realm

Logger level: debug, dra.stats.topology

vDRA

cer_message_rejected_

admin_disabled_peer

The total number of CER messages from admin disabled peers rejected by application.

Labels:

  • remote_peer_host: Origin host of the peer.

  • remote_peer_realm: Origin realm of the peer.

  • local_peer: DRA endpoint FQDN.

vDRA

peer_connection_admin_

disconnects

The total number of peer connections which were disconnected by DRA due to user (administrator) action. A disconnect could be initiated by user for following reasons:

  • To force peer to reconnect.

  • To administratively disable the peer.

Labels:

  • remote_peer_host: Origin host of the peer.

  • remote_peer_realm: Origin realm of the peer.

  • local_peer: DRA endpoint FQDN.

  • disconnect_cause: Reason for disconnecting the peer.

vDRA

crd_cache_load_total

The total number of times CRD loads successfully or with exception (other than Mongo connection exception).

Labels: STATUS_LABEL

vDRA

crd_cache_table_

load_failure_total

The total number of failures per CRD table.

Labels: CONFIG_NAME

vDRA

crd_cache_table_

load_retry_total

The total number of retries per CRD table due to Mongo connection failure.

Labels: CONFIG_NAME

vDRA

binding_validation_

error_total

The total number of requests processed with invalid binding attribute(s).

Labels: APP_ID_LABEL,

MESSAGE_TYPE_LABEL,

ATTR, ACTION_LABEL

vDRA

late_answer_

received_total

The total number of answer message received after SLA timeout.

Labels: APP_ID_LABEL,

MESSAGE_TYPE_LABEL

vDRA

message_processing_time

The time taken to process the message and send it to the peer.

Labels: REMOTE_PEER_LABEL,

LOCAL_PEER_LABEL,

APP_ID_LABEL,

TYPE_LABEL,

MESSAGE_TYPE_LABEL

vDRA

message_processing_total

The total number of message processed within SLA.

Labels: REMOTE_PEER_LABEL,

LOCAL_PEER_LABEL,

APP_ID_LABEL,

TYPE_LABEL,

MESSAGE_TYPE_LABEL

vDRA

send_listener_drop

The total number of message dropped at send-listener due to exception.

Labels: SYSTEM_ID_LABEL,

INSTANCE_ID_LABEL,

APP_ID_LABEL,

TYPE_LABEL,

MESSAGE_TYPE_LABEL

vDRA

recv_mesg_

process_time

Time required to process and find route before sending to director.

Labels: REMOTE_PEER_LABEL,

LOCAL_PEER_LABEL,

APP_ID_LABEL,

DIRECTION_LABEL,

TYPE_LABEL,

MESSAGE_TYPE_LABEL.

Logger level: Debug

vDRA

recv_mesg_

processed_total

The total number of message received to route to peer.

Labels: REMOTE_PEER_LABEL,

LOCAL_PEER_LABEL,

APP_ID_LABEL,

DIRECTION_LABEL,

TYPE_LABEL,

MESSAGE_TYPE_LABEL.

Logger level: Debug

vDRA

The following tables provide information on modified statistics:

Table 4. Statistics Modification/Changes

Statistics Name

Description

Applicable Product(s)

duplicate_control_messages_total

Currently, this KPI only accounts duplicate messages detected using version number. This metric is enhanced to also account the duplicate messages received for local peers received over global control plane.

A peer status message published by a system on global control plane is also received by nodes local to the system. These messages are redundant and are dropped as nodes local to a site learn the topology directly over local control plane.

vDRA

diameter_request_total

The number of diameter messages received.

New Filter attribute added: Message Class

vDRA

diameter_request_duration_seconds

The duration for processing diameter request message.

New Filter attribute added: Message Class

vDRA

relay_message_total

The number of messages relayed

New Filter attribute added: Message Class

vDRA

relay_peer_messages_total

The number of messages on the relay link.

New Filter attribute added: Message Class

vDRA

relay_error_total

The number of error encountered while message relay.

New Filter attribute added: Message Class

vDRA

docker_service_up

Status of docker service containers.

New Filter attribute added: exitcode, OOMKilled, inspect_status

vDRA